North Ponil Camp is a camping area located in the state of New Mexico. This campground offers several amenities to enhance the camping experience. It provides spacious and well-maintained campsites, clean restrooms, and a picnic area. Additionally, there are fire rings and grills available for campfires and cooking. The campground also offers potable water, making it convenient for campers.

Reservations are accepted at North Ponil Camp, ensuring that campers can secure a spot in advance. This allows for a more organized and hassle-free camping trip. It is advisable to make a reservation, especially during peak seasons, to guarantee availability.

The best time of year to visit North Ponil Camp is during the spring and fall. The weather is pleasant during these seasons, with milder temperatures and lower chances of extreme weather conditions. It is important to note that the campground is located at a higher elevation, so visitors should be prepared for cooler temperatures, even during the warmer months.

While camping in the area, there are a few things to be mindful of. Wildlife is abundant in this region, so campers should properly store their food and dispose of trash to avoid attracting animals. Additionally, it is important to be cautious of fire safety and adhere to any fire restrictions in place. Finally, respecting the natural surroundings and leaving no trace is encouraged to preserve the beauty of North Ponil Camp for future visitors.
